Can anyone help please. I have one of these wonderful blue cards which i got by going onto the website and ordered it without any problems a little while back. I need to order one for my son as he going back to the UK this summer to stay with family. Every time we do the request it comes up 24 hrs later that it has failed. But no reason given
We have phoned 012 who gave us a number to call. Been calling it for days now with no luck. So 012 saying they think the department is up north! ! Great help not. I have been thinking that maybe Granadilla office might deal with it. Can anyone offer any assistance? ??

I had exactly the same with my children and it's because they are taking the children off of the parents social until you go and prove they can be on it. You just need to make an appointment with the Granadilla office and take copies of everything relating to you and them and they put them back on and apply for you. After that you can just do it on line.

Thanks for the reply Mia. But finally I have sorted it out. Nafnut was correct it was the Granadilla Office that sorted me out. Although they had a three week waiting list for an appointment they made an appointment for me at the Guimar Office. They were very helpful and pointed out to me that my son was a listed as a dependent on my Husbands Social number and because he is out of work at the moment that was rejecting it. Simple they now have put both my son's as dependents on my Social number and then all the cards were ordered. It was going to take ten days for the cards to come through the post so the lady issued my son with a paper copy which is valid for ninety days until the card arrived in the post. The actual cards are valid for two years. So all sorted thanks.
